While AI continues its relentless march across global economies, not everyone is invited to the party. The cold, hard truth? Advanced economies are reaping the AI windfall while low-income countries watch from the sidelines. Tough luck for the have-nots.

The numbers don't lie. High-productivity scenarios show global productivity jumping 2.4% over a decade. Lower estimates? A measly 0.8%. But these global figures mask a stark reality. The U.S. is set to enjoy output gains of 5.4% in optimistic scenarios, while poorer nations barely register on the AI benefits scale.

It's not just about countries. Different industries face wildly different futures. Healthcare, IT, and media sectors are poised for massive productivity leaps. With daily AI usage reaching 75% among workers, the impact is undeniable. They're investing heavily in AI and it shows. Meanwhile, other sectors lag behind. Survival of the fittest, digital edition.

Companies implementing AI in marketing report impressive results – 71% seeing revenue increases. Cost savings? Less dramatic. Most businesses report savings under 10%. Not exactly the robot-powered utopia some promised.

Geographic disparities aren't going away anytime soon. China is rapidly closing the gap with North America, pumping resources into industrial robotics and AI infrastructure. Research shows about 60% of jobs in advanced economies are highly exposed to AI, compared to just 26% in low-income countries. The rest of the world? Playing catch-up, with varying degrees of success.

Policy matters, but it's no magic bullet. Countries with higher AI preparedness naturally benefit more from AI adoption. Government intervention can help but won't eliminate the fundamental inequalities baked into the global AI revolution.

Short-term, expect some inflation as investment ramps up. Long-term, productivity gains should stabilize prices. The transport sector is particularly vulnerable, with 3.1 million truckers potentially facing job displacement from autonomous vehicles. Small comfort if your region is on the wrong side of the AI divide.

The bottom line? Your location, industry, and preparedness level will determine whether AI brings prosperity or peril. Some regions will thrive spectacularly. Others will struggle to keep pace. That's not pessimism – it's reality. The AI revolution, like most technological shifts, won't lift all boats uniformly. Some might not float at all.
